Australian icon Paul Hogan (Paul Hogan) is retired and wants to stay that way. One day, however, his agent calls to tell him that he will be receiving a knighthood for his contributions to comedy. Set in staying out of the limelight, he outright declines the invitation, leaving his agent disappointed. Just as he settles back to the safety of obscurity, his granddaughter Lucy (Charlotte Stent) calls, telling him that she has told her friends about him getting a knighthood. Now, he has no choice but to be knighted to save his beloved granddaughter’s reputation. Directed by Dean Murphy. ~ Jinko Labitag, Rovi
